Ancient Rome private tour – 3 hours total
This tour is to trace the history of the glorious past of the Eternal City from the beginning to the end. We will walk through the monumental ruins and imposing buildings to understand the politics, religion and organization of ancient Rome.
First stop is the glorious Coliseum constructed 80 AD, now the symbol of the city and the Ancient world, then a visit to the Palatine hill to walk along the main road through the Roman Forum where the capital of the Ancient word was at the time. You will learn about the remaining monuments and the daily life, spending rest of the time here before climbing to the top of the Capitoline Hill for a final view of the ancient Rome.
Vatican private tour – 3 hours total
The tour is to visit the home of the most astonishing art collection in the world which ranges from Ancient to Contemporary Art, and consists of 5 miles of corridors. During the tour walking through the galleries you will hear about the great Renaissance men that helped create the city we see today as well as well delving into the phenomenal works that changed the course of Art forever leading to the most important part of the museum, Sistine Chapel. Your tour will end with St peter’s basilica and St peter’s square.
Essential Rome and Vatican – 6 hours total
The tour has been designed for an active traveller who loves walking and wishes to get a very good overview of most important Roman sights in one day, the Ancient Rome and Vatican.
Your tour starts with the glorious Ancient Rome, Coliseum and the Roman forum, where your private guide will bring this historical site alive to you and spend the morning learning about the ancient life.
After spending part of the morning, here you will take a walk to the very heart of Rome centre to see the Pantheon, once Roman gods temple built by Emperor Hadrian before stopping for a quick lunch and heading over to the Vatican to discover the Vatican museums, Sistine chapel and the St peter’s basilica,.
Coming in from your cruise ship what you need to do is to just catch the fast train from the port of Civitavecchia in to the main station, Roma Termini, where your private guide will meet you and accompany you to the sites either by public transportation or walking. The guide can accompany you back if you wish.
